Import Composites for Market Data
Composites are aggregated survey data. They're summaries of all survey data.
You can use the Create Import Template button on the Import Market Composite page to invoke the HDSL You can also use the HCM Data Loader to upload the consolidated surveys from the suppliers.
Before you start
Here’s some things to consider before you begin.
-
Make sure to load only segment or location within a row, and not both. If you use location, you need to make sure the segment column has a #NULL in it.
-
Similarly, make sure to load only job or position within a row, and not both. If you use position, you need to make sure the job column has #NULL in it.
-
The industry column can’t be blank. It can be All, ALL, #NULL, or anything else.
-
Use internal codes for jobs, positions or locations, and not the survey codes you use to load composites.
-
Remember: composites are no longer raw survey data, but aggregations of all the surveys, so any individual survey codes no longer apply.
To use the imported data, you need to complete one or both of these tasks, either before or after the import:
-
To view in workforce compensation you need to enter a market composite effective date for the plan cycle.
-
To see the individual worker view you need to create a market composite tile in the individual worker view task.
